Role Purpose

  • Unifi is hiring for a new role within its Group Finance team focused on building and strengthening financial structures across the organisation.
  • This role will lead the design and execution of strategic finance projects while taking ownership of the group’s treasury function.
  • We’re looking for someone who combines strong financial acumen with entrepreneurial drive—someone who’s analytically sharp, passionate about doing business in Africa, and energized by solving complex challenges. A healthy sense of adventure (and humour!) is a big plus

Responsibilities

  • Develop a holistic understanding of the business to inform financial decision-making and strategic initiatives.
  • Identify inefficiencies in the control environment through thorough documentation and propose practical improvements.
  • Conceptualise, design, and execute financial projects that enhance operational and financial effectiveness.
  • Support the development and documentation of the financial control environment across the group.
  • Build robust financial models to support business operations, treasury planning, and long-term financial strategy.
  • Engage regional finance teams to effectively roll out financial projects and ensure consistency in execution.
  • Assist in detailed cash flow forecasting and contribute to group-wide liquidity planning.
  • Analyse the debtor’s book and provide insights into its impact on the business.
  • Contribute to opex benchmarking and conduct comprehensive group-wide cost analysis.
  • Lead and support the implementation and development of new financial software and tools.
  • Align software rollouts with an optimal control environment and ensure proper documentation throughout.
  • Enhance and embed controls post-software implementation to ensure continuous improvement.
  • Provide analysis and insights to support the development of financial tools and dashboards.
  • Develop systems to enable accurate and efficient branch-based accounting.
  • Drive change management efforts and support the business through education and implementation of financial controls.

Requirements

  • Fully qualified CIMA professional with 2–3 years of post-qualification experience.
  • Experience in control development and system implementation will be highly advantageous.
  • Industry experience in lending is not required — we welcome diverse backgrounds.
  • Willingness to travel occasionally as part of the role.
  • Passionate about Africa and motivated to work in a developing world context.
